Employees Retirement System of Texas (ERS) is an agency of the Texas state government. ERS was created in 1947. It oversees retirement benefits of state employees. It is headquartered at 200 E 18th Street in Austin, Texas. It is currently managed by CIO Tom Tull. Funding. As of 2020, the total unfunded liabilities of ERS is $14.7 billion.

Website. oregon.gov/pers. The Public Employees Retirement System (PERS) is the retirement and disability fund for public employees in the U.S. state of Oregon established in 1946. Employees of the state, school districts, and local governments are eligible for coverage. A health insurance plan for covered retirees was added to the program in 1987.
